
A significant drop in the Bitcoin network hashrate, nearly 50%, has stirred unease among enthusiasts and analysts. Harsh U.S. weather, particularly in Texas, has caused major disruptions, leading to power outages that hinder mining operations.
The decline in mining activity underlines vulnerabilities in the current mining ecosystem. A user commented, "Cold wave disrupted Bitcoin mining temporarily," revealing how quickly environmental changes can impact operations.
With Texas being the epicenter of many mining operations, the geographical dependence raises red flags. Comments from the community highlight this reliance:
